GO Transit is the regional public transit service for the Greater Golden Horseshoe.

GO Transit is a regional public transit system serving the Greater Golden Horseshoe region of Ontario, Canada. It operates bus and train services that connect communities across the region, including Toronto, Hamilton, and the surrounding areas. GO Transit is known for its extensive network, frequent service, and commitment to sustainability.

Website Key Features

Real-time Updates

Provides real-time updates on bus and train schedules, delays, and service disruptions.

Mobile App

A mobile application that allows users to plan trips, purchase tickets, and receive service alerts.

Accessible Services

Offers accessible services for passengers with disabilities, including low-floor buses and accessible train stations.

Wi-Fi on Trains

Complimentary Wi-Fi service available on all GO trains for passengers.

Park and Ride

Provides Park and Ride facilities at many stations, allowing passengers to park their vehicles and continue their journey by transit.

Bike Racks

Bike racks are available on buses and at stations, encouraging a multimodal transportation approach.

Frequent Service

Offers frequent service on major routes, ensuring minimal wait times for passengers.

Eco-friendly Fleet

Committed to sustainability with an eco-friendly fleet, including hybrid buses and initiatives to reduce emissions.

Additional information

Parent Organization

GO Transit is a division of Metrolinx, a Crown agency of the Government of Ontario.

Service Area

Serves the Greater Golden Horseshoe region, including Toronto, Hamilton, and surrounding areas.

Annual Ridership

Carries millions of passengers annually, making it one of the largest regional transit systems in North America.

Sustainability Initiatives

Engages in various sustainability initiatives, including the use of renewable energy sources and energy-efficient vehicles.
